Are these apps accessible in Myanmar?

Internet access in Myanmar varies. SpeakShark, Duolingo, ELSA work via standard internet. ChatGPT may require VPN in some regions. Mobile data plans common across Myanmar make app-based learning the realistic option.

Why do Burmese speakers struggle with /r/ and /l/?

Burmese has limited /r/ /l/ contrast in some dialects. Speakers naturally substitute. SpeakShark and ELSA flag this.
